# Flaglight Rollouts — Approvals

Quick version for on-call: any rollout touching more than 5% of traffic needs an approval in Flaglight before the ramp continues. Kill switches don't need approval — just flip them and note it in the incident channel. Scheduled ramps pause automatically if error budget burns hot. If you're stuck at 2 a.m. with a pending approval, there's one person authorized to override, and that's the approver below.

account owner for tagep-bafof: Norael Gilax Juleth

Dear executive team,

As discussed, we have progressed negotiations with Caldane Group for the Merrow Instruments unit. The finance team has completed the carve-out model: standalone EBITDA is confirmed, pension obligations transfer with the unit, and working-capital adjustments are agreed in principle. Diligence closes in three weeks; signing is targeted for quarter-end. Please treat all figures as provisional until the fairness opinion is delivered. The underlying rationale for pursuing this sale at this time is set out immediately below.

internal memo for bafof-kahog: The steering committee signed off on a budget of $414.0 million for Project Casok.

# Service Accounts: String Extraction

The `extract-i18n` script pulls translatable strings from all Bramblewick repos and pushes them to the Glossa service. It runs under the `i18n-extractor` service account. Do not run it under your personal account; Glossa rate-limits individual users aggressively. The account has write access to the staging catalog only. Set the token in your shell before invoking the script. The current staging token is below.

API key for kahap-kafog: zpat15_6qzxZ7YR8aDwjmp